Unfortunately, the MODX Revolution content management system does not provide the ability to update the CMS by pressing one button, as it is done in Wordpress and many other engines.

Therefore, at the initial stage of work, inexperienced users have difficulties keeping the CMS up to date. And to update it is vital (for the site, of course) is necessary.

IMPORTANT! Before starting the system update, be sure to make a backup copy of both the site files and the database. In case of an unsuccessful update, you can always return to the initial state.

The upgrade process for MODX Revolution is not much different from installing it cleanly on the server. The only thing to keep in mind is that you must not delete or overwrite the file. core / config / config.inc.php.

1. Downloading the MODX installation package

We go to the official site modx.com in the section " Download "And download the installation package. This section contains the standard version of the installer ( Traditional). Extended version ( Advanced) a little deeper - https://modx.com/download/other-downloads. Choose the appropriate package for your CMS.

2. Clearing the site cache

In the administrative panel of the site, select “ Management - Clear site cache».

After clearing the cache, we end all sessions: " Management - End all sessions»

3. Uploading files to the server

We upload the unpacked files of the installation package to our server. For package Advanced folders are called core and setup... There are only two of them. For the standard package ( Traditional) there are a little more folders.

Files can be uploaded both through the ftp client and using the hosting control panel. If you do this through the control panel, you can download the archive directly, and unpack it already on the server. It will come out faster. Deleting cache files through the control panel will also save you time.

4. Starting the update process

In order to update our engine, we do the same as when we started from scratch. Go to the address site.ru/setup, and then recall the installation instructions. The only difference is that the option is not selected " New installation", and " Updating an existing installation».

5. Check for update

At the end of the process, check if the version number has changed in the administrative interface. If everything went well, update the previously installed add-ons. Naturally, only those that require updating.

Make sure the installation files are removed from the server. This happens automatically at the last stage of the installation, provided that the checkbox for uninstalling the installation package is not unchecked, but it is better to play it safe and double-check it additionally.

Kind time of the day, dear readers. Today I will show you how to update your MODX Evolution system to the latest version. In my example, I will be upgrading from 1.0.5 to 1.0.14. I have already updated my sites to the latest versions but ran into a problem with 1.0.14. To be honest, I don't even remember which one. Many where I looked for detailed instructions for updating this particular version, but I never found it. In the process of updating a site that needed it, I wrote this article. We will act step by step:

1. Making backups of files and databases

The best thing to do backups through the panel of your hosting company, since they create an archive and files are not lost there, but through ftp clients files can be lost

2. Download the latest version of MODX Evolution

Here is the official page for the most recent version of Modx Evo. Click on the " Traditional", the download of the archive will start. Unpack the files to the desktop

3. Rename system folders

Renaming folders assets and manager at assets_old and manager_old respectively. We do this in order not to once again upload these folders and files back if something goes wrong during the update process.

4. Save the config.inc.php file

Save the file to the desktop config.inc.phpwhich lies in the folder manager (well, now manager_old) / includes our site

5. Upload files to the server

From the downloaded archive, fill in the folders assets, manager, install and files index.php and index-ajax.php to the root of our site on Modx Evolution. Files index.phpand index-ajax.phpreplace.

6. Fill in the manager folder config.inc.php file

In the new folder manager you need to upload the configuration file config.inc.php with our database connection settings to make it clear to the MODX installer that we are doing an update and not a fresh install

7. Open the site and click install

We open the main page of our site and click on the link install now

8. Follow the update instructions

We will see the initial installation page of MODX Evolution version 1.0.14 (dated June 5, 2014), select Russian and click on (next)

9. Choose Update existing installation

Since we uploaded to the folder manager config file config.inc.php, we will already have it automatically selected "Update"

10. Install all add-ons

We leave everything as it is here, unless you renamed snippets and plugins. If so, then do not update, those additions that have made significant changes

11. Agree to the license terms and proceed with the installation


The program will check the capabilities of your server, and you need to agree to the license terms and click the button "Install"

11. Installation completed successfully


The installer will inform you about what has been updated and what has been installed. On the item "delete the folder and installation program files from my site" put a check mark (although it will be on by default) and press the "Close" button

12. Go to the admin panel


We see the long-awaited form for entering the admin panel, only with an updated design. We are happy. We go with the same username and password

12. Go to the site

We go to the site itself and see a not very pleasant picture. MODX swears "MODX encountered the following error while attempting to parse the requested resource:"... We are not upset, everything is fine, we just don't have some additions that we installed in addition to standard plugins and snippets in the assets folder, since it is new.

13. We upload add-ons from assets_old to assets

Download the folder to the desktop assets_old... Open a new folder on the site assets / snippets and check it against the assets_old / snippets folder. We check each snippet in the assets_old folder, and if any is not in the assets folder, upload it there. I got this picture

We do the same with plugins and modules. We go into the folder assets_old / plugins and check it against the folder assets / plugins, similarly with modules: assets_old / modules / from assets / modules... What is missing - fill in.

14. Images and site files

Similarly to snippets, modules and plugins, upload images and files from the assets_old / images and assets_old / files folders to assets / images and assets / files, respectively.

P.S. If in your folder assets there were some other files or folders, they also need to be copied to new assets... I only had files in images and files

15. We open the site and rejoice

The update was successful and in just 15 steps... Folders manager_old and assets_old can be deleted. You have got an updated admin panel design, improved work of scripts and system plugins, faster work CMS MODX Evolution and the most important thing HIGHER SECURITY in comparison with previous versions and especially 1.0.5.

A week ago, a fresh release of MODX Revolution was released under version 2.7.0. Its release was a good reason for writing instructions on how to update this popular content management system. I'll make a reservation right away that we will update MODX Revolution manually, without the help of any plugins.

MODX Revolution still doesn't have a couple of clicks to install updates. You can, of course, get out of the situation by installing a special plugin. But today we'll be looking at updating MODX Revolution without installing add-ons.

MODX Revolution 2.7.0 has the following system requirements:

  • PHP 5.5 or higher;
  • MySQL 5.5 or higher, MariaDB 10.1 or higher, Percona Server 5.6 or higher (optional);
  • Apache 2.2 or higher, nginx 1.8 or higher (optional);

Attention!

Be sure to back up your site before upgrading.

But before backup, it is advisable to clear the site cache. This is done in the menu Control.

After that, we make a backup copy of the site. Clearing the cache and terminating sessions before updating is necessary in any case, whether you are doing a backup or not.

Download the latest version of the CMS from the official website. We need a version called Advanced Distribution... You can download it on the page at this link. This version is stripped down from the standard version.

We upload files to the server, replacing the current ones. After that, go to the page / setup /... The first step is to choose a language.

The installation wizard will start.

Select option Updating an existing installation... If you want to change site parameters such as database connection, control panel path or kernel path, select Extended update.
